1. Prayer for Unity in the Church

Lord, we lift up our church family to You, praying for a profound sense of unity. May we set aside differences and personal agendas, focusing instead on the common goal of glorifying Your name. Help us to love one another as You have loved us, with patience, kindness, and forgiveness. Let our fellowship be a testament to Your power to bring diverse people together for Your purposes.

“Now may the God of patience and comfort grant you to have a mind of one accord with one another, according to Christ Jesus.” – Romans 15:5

This prayer is for the very heart of our community. When we are united, our witness is stronger, our support for one another is deeper, and our ability to serve the world around us is amplified. Disagreements can arise, and differing opinions are natural, but the call to unity is paramount. It requires a conscious effort to listen, to understand, and to extend grace. When we can achieve this, our church becomes a powerful force for good, reflecting the very nature of God’s inclusive love.

2. Prayer for Spiritual Growth

Heavenly Father, we pray for a hunger for Your Word and a deeper understanding of Your will. Ignite within us a passion for spiritual growth, that we may mature in our faith and become more like Christ each day. Help us to be diligent in prayer, consistent in worship, and courageous in sharing the Gospel. May our lives be a continuous journey of transformation, drawing closer to You.

“But grow in grace and in the knowledge of our Lord and Savior Jesus Christ. To Him be glory both now and forever. Amen.” – 2 Peter 3:18

Spiritual growth isn’t a passive event; it’s an active pursuit. It means being willing to be challenged, to learn, and to change. It’s about nurturing our relationship with God through consistent engagement with His Word and through prayer. When we commit to this journey, we find that our faith becomes more resilient, our understanding of God’s love deepens, and our capacity to live out His commands expands. This ongoing development allows us to better serve Him and to impact the world with His message.

3. Prayer for the Pastor and Leadership

Lord, we pray for Your wisdom, strength, and guidance for our pastor and church leaders. Grant them discernment in decision-making, compassion in shepherding, and unwavering faith in You. Protect them from discouragement and weariness, and fill them with Your Spirit to lead us faithfully. May they always seek Your will above all else.

“Obey your leaders and submit to them, for they are keeping watch over your souls, as those who will have to give an account. Let them do this with joy and not with groaning, for that would be disadvantageous to you.” – Hebrews 13:17

Our leaders carry a significant responsibility, and they need our prayers. They are tasked with guiding the flock, teaching the Word, and making difficult decisions that impact the entire church. It’s essential that we support them with our prayers, asking God to equip them with the spiritual gifts and the resilience they need. When leaders are prayed for, they can serve with greater joy and effectiveness, knowing they are supported by the community they lead.
